  • Page 9: Operating Your Freezer

    English temperature control dial (fig. 1) • the temperature control dial has settings from “1” to “7” with “1” being the warmest and “7” being the coldest. • initially, set the temperature control dial at “4”. • after the freezer has been turned on for 24 hours, adjust the temperature control dial t...

  • Page 12

    Normal operating sounds you may hear • the fan circulating air inside the interior of the unit maintains the temperature you have selected. • boiling water, gurgling sounds or slight vibrations are the result of the refrigerant circulating through the cooling coils. • sizzling or popping sounds resu...

  • Page 15: Troubleshooting Guide

    Freezer does not operate. • the unit may not be plugged in. • the circuit breaker may have tripped or the fuse may have been blown. Compressor seems to run continuously or more often than necessary. • the door may have been left open or there may be a leak in the door gasket. • frequent door opening...
